redis del大key可能带来的风险

来源:互联网 发布:呼叫中心的网络构架 编辑:程序博客网 时间:2024/05/29 10:08

1、redis命令 del 的时间复杂度是o(m), 其中m就是key中所包含的元素个数。比如当del list、set、hash等数据结构的时候,如果这样的key里面的数据达到千万级别,可能会阻塞redis进程超过10s,其他并发的命令都超时。

这里写图片描述

2、redis进程阻塞时间过长可能会导致redis的主从切换,引发更大的问题

3、类似的命令还有hgetall

原创粉丝点击